Error Control Option for Group 3 Facsimile Equipment.
Abstract
Group 3 facsimile equipment, which meets CCITT Recommendations T.4 and T.30 (Federal Standards 1062 and 1063, respectively), is now used extensively throughtout the world and throughout the U.S. Government. This equipment has no error control capability; the output image quality and transmission bit rate are totally dependent upon the communication circuit during the message transmission period. There are two basic categories of error control schemes for data communications: automatic-repeat-request (ARQ) schemes and forward-error-correction (FEC) schemes; in this report, several algorithms of each type are evaluated, as well as several hybrid algorithms in which characteristics of both schemes are employed. The purpose of this study was to determine the feasibility of an error control option for the Group 3 facsimile standard, which would increase the reliability of transmission over the public switched telephone network (PSTN).
